2.8 Stability
The machine must always be operated with caution in order to maximize machine
stability and guard against the possibility of a rollover.
Travel only at speeds appropriate for the local conditions.
Do not exceed the operating capacity of the machine.
Exercise extreme caution while operating on inclines.
Avoid operation on steep inclines.
Do not make sudden changes in direction, move slowly, and always carry
loads low to maximize machine stability.
Always keep the heaviest end of the machine facing uphill when travelling
on an incline.
When operating on any surface other than firm and level ground, use extra
caution. Decrease work speeds, limit load size and make any other
necessary adjustments to maximize your safety and that of others in the
work area.
2.9 Transporting Persons
The machine must not be used to transport persons.
